4sfed5 wrote:the time was right 7 years ago!


Its been a long road for those working out the workings of the ecu.
It controls so many functions on the NC, all interlinked, making it very difficult t o crack and tune and impossible to replace on a road going car.
Pretty good chance that now we will get a road legal turbo setup.

I like how it has V bands, and external wastegate at considerable cost and then uses a log manifold with a pipe welded to it and cheated bends, and no cat on the downpipe so it wont ever pass emissions with any performance.

The market will dictate that better stuff comes.

The kit is being developed by Jay for use on Oz NCs.
Chris sent him the rhd parts so Jay could mock up.
The idea is to produce a full kit including tune that will pass emissions and engineering saving the purchaser the worry of 'will it or won't ever pass' that was the problem (now solved thanks to Chris and Neil) that NC supercharger owners had.
Cats in the mid pipe can pass for these cars as a cold start is not required
